DATACENTREX Business Summary
Datacentrex Inc. (Nasdaq: DTCX) is a digital infrastructure and capital deployment company that generates revenue primarily through industrial-scale digital asset mining and treasury management. Operating through its wholly owned subsidiary, Dogehash Technologies, Inc., the company specializes in Scrypt-based proof-of-work compute infrastructure, specifically targeting the production of Dogecoin (DOGE) and Litecoin (LTC). The business is structured into three primary segments: Digital Asset Mining, which utilizes a fleet of over 3,100 ASIC miners across North American data centers; Digital Infrastructure, focusing on colocation and data-center operations; and Quantum-Computing-Adjacent Technologies, an emerging division aimed at high-growth innovation. Direct competitors include Bitdeer Technologies Group, BTCS Inc., and The9 Limited. Datacentrex distinguishes itself as a specialized small-cap player in the Scrypt mining niche, currently pivoting its infrastructure to support broader AI and high-performance computing (HPC) workloads. The leadership team is led by CEO and Chairman Parker Scott, a finance executive with a pedigree in capital markets from Goldman Sachs and prior leadership roles as CEO of Dogehash and CFO of PolarityBio. Robert Steele serves as Chief Financial Officer and Director, having previously led the company during its tenure as Thumzup Media Corporation prior to the December 2025 merger that established the current entity. The Board of Directors includes notable independent members such as Christopher Moe, CFO of Beeline Holdings, and technology entrepreneur Dr. Allan Evans. The company is backed by institutional interest from firms like Dominari Securities LLC, which served as the sole placement agent for a $20.2 million public offering in March 2026 to fund the expansion of its digital infrastructure platform.
